WebTypes of public rights of way. Public rights of way are paths, usually across privately owned land, which members of the public have a right to use, and include: Public bridleways - for use by walkers, horse riders and cyclists, although cyclists must give way to walkers and horse riders. WebBesides giving the longitudes and latitudes of the route of a public right of way, each entry in the GeoJSON also has a name and a description. There are three parts to the name: "CU" (meaning "Cumbria"), the id of the parish/community and the id of the path within the parish/community. This gives other information about the public right of way. WebA definitive map is a legal document which must be produced and kept up to date by every county council or unitary authority in England and Wales (except the inner London boroughs). It should show every right of way in an authority's area and the nature of the rights over the paths shown i.e. whether there's a right of way on foot, on horseback ...
